Advantages and Applications of High-Density Tungsten Target Materials

Classification:


  • Advantages:

    1. Ultra-High Density (~19.3 g/cm³) – One of the densest metals available, ensuring superior performance in applications requiring extreme mass and stability.

    2. Exceptional Hardness & Wear Resistance – With high mechanical strength, tungsten targets resist erosion and deformation during prolonged use in sputtering and deposition processes.

    3. High Melting Point & Thermal Stability – With a melting point of ~3422°C, high-density tungsten targets perform exceptionally well under extreme heat conditions.

    4. Excellent Electrical Conductivity – Provides reliable electrical performance, making it ideal for semiconductor and microelectronics applications.

    5. Low Sputtering Contamination – The high purity and density of tungsten reduce impurity diffusion, ensuring consistent and high-quality thin-film coatings.

    Applications:

    1. Thin-Film Deposition (PVD & CVD Processes) – Used extensively in physical vapor deposition (PVD) and chemical vapor deposition (CVD) for uniform and durable coatings in electronics, optics, and industrial applications.

    2. Semiconductor Industry – Essential for integrated circuits (ICs), transistors, and microchips, where tungsten serves as a key interconnect material due to its low resistivity and stability.

    3. Flat Panel Displays & Touchscreen Technologies – Used in the production of LCD, OLED, and touch panels, ensuring precise conductivity and enhanced durability.

    4. Solar Energy & Photovoltaic Coatings – Applied in solar cell manufacturing, improving light absorption and efficiency in photovoltaic applications.

    5. Aerospace & Defense – Utilized in advanced protective coatings for spacecraft, satellites, and military-grade optical components, offering superior heat and wear resistance.
